When you connect your iPad, iPhone, or iPod touch to your computer, or right click iPad, iPhone, or iPod Touch in iTunes and select "Back Up", certain files and settings on your iPad, iPhone or iPod touch are automatically backed up to your computer. You can restore this information if you need to (if you get a new device, for example, and want to transfer your previous settings to it). The backed-up information includes text messages, notes, call history, contact favorites, sound settings, and widget settings. iTunes Backup Manager give you the ability to browse, view, export and modify iTunes backup files. With built-in plist Editor, Hex Editor, Text Editor, database viewer, image viewer, SMS message viewer, notes viewer, and address book viewer, you can view and edit any file that iTunes backed up from iPad, iPhone or iPod Touch on your computer, then restore to your device.With this tool, you can do many things that you cannot do before, like delete a call history, enable iPad multi-touch gestures.

"Basic but absolutely perfect for what I needed"
Version: iBackupBot for Windows 3.0.9
Pros
Really simple to use
Really fast
A number of export options (database, text, excel)Cons
None that I came across
Summary
I was looking to extract all my personal information from my iPhone (primarily contacts and text messages) and I looked high and low for something that would make it easy. iBackupbot was perfect. It's a very basic interface but allows you to access everything on your iPhone (including images) so that you can extract it and save it wherever you like (not just in iTunes). Best of all, I discovered that it was able to extract every text message I had ever sent - not just the most recent ones that display. And as I mentioned above, you can extract them as a text file, an Excel spreadsheet or as a database file.
If you have an iPhone and are annoyed with how stuff like text messages is locked up, I definitely recommend iBackupbot.
